Handover: The Greymont payroll export is moving from fixed-width to delimited format in release 7.3. Mapping rules are documented in the payroll-export wiki, and both formats will run in parallel for two cycles. Validation scripts compare outputs nightly. Release manager, please schedule the cutover with the person named below.

signatory, yahog-badug: Quenix Ulaael

## First Day Checklist — Reception Desk Move

Quick one for the night crew at Ostermill Group: the reception desk has moved from the mezzanine down to the ground floor, right beside the revolving doors. New starters on nights will probably wander up to the old spot, so point them downstairs. The mezzanine area is now storage and stays locked overnight. Make sure the new starter signs the night log at the relocated desk before touring the building. To open the ground-floor staff gate during their walkaround, use the pass code below.

badge for hahog-kajop: bdg-OOCJJ-0

Heads up: if the Lintrock baseline file in the Quarrow repo drifts from main, CI fails with a "stale baseline" error even when the code is fine. Quick fix is to regenerate the baseline on a clean checkout and re-push. If a customer build is blocked, confirm the failing run matches the token below before escalating.

build token for yadug-yagag: htk21_c863c33eb8b82c0c9c152

**Q: How do I get keys for the pool cars?**

Pool-car keys at Ostrander Group are kept in the grey key cabinet beside the Level 1 post room, not at reception. Book a vehicle through the fleet calendar first, then collect the matching fob and sign the log sheet on the cabinet door. Return keys the same day, even after hours. The cabinet lock is a keypad, and it opens with the code below.

staff pass of fajof-fawif = bdg-ES-2